Code · New Jersey · Title 56 — Guaranty, Suretyship and Indemnity · Chapter 3

56:3-27. Disposition of fines and costs imposed and collected

All fines and costs imposed and collected upon conviction for violations of this article in any city of the first class shall be paid into the treasury of such city and be disposed of as fines and costs in indictable cases are by law disposed of, and all such fines and costs imposed and collected in any other municipality shall be disposed of as provided by law.
